We have an exciting opportunity for a TA Coordinator for a Financial Institution in Westlake Village. Check out the details below.Job Title: Talent Acquisition CoordinatorLocation: 100% Onsite - Westlake Village, CAHourly Rate: $30.00 (Contract Role) 3-6 MonthsOverview:We are seeking a highly organized and proactive Talent Acquisition Coordinator to support our recruiting team and ensure a seamless candidate experience from application through onboarding. This is a 100% onsite position based in Westlake Village, CA.In this role, you'll work closely with recruiters, hiring managers, and candidates to manage interview scheduling, pre-boarding tasks, and administrative support throughout the hiring process.Key Responsibilities:Recruitment Support: Assist the Talent Acquisition team with job postings, resume screening, interview scheduling, and collecting feedback.Candidate Coordination: Act as the primary point of contact for candidates and hiring managers regarding interview logistics and communication.ATS Management: Maintain accurate and up-to-date information in applicant tracking systems (e.g., iCIMS, Ultipro).Compliance: Ensure all recruitment activities align with company policies and applicable employment regulations.Onboarding: Coordinate offer letters, background checks, and new hire documentation, and support new hire orientation logistics.Reporting: Help track and report on recruitment metrics and KPIs to evaluate the success of talent acquisition strategies.Outreach Support: Build relationships with external partners such as colleges and universities to help develop talent pipelines.General Support: Perform other duties as required, while exemplifying company values and culture.Qualifications:Bachelor's degree or equivalent work experience preferredStrong written and verbal communication skillsExperience with ATS systems such as iCIMS and UltiproFamiliarity with recruiting coordination best practicesProfic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and Google WorkspaceExceptional organizational and time-management abilitiesStrong problem-solving skills and attention to detailDesired Skills and ExperienceWe have an exciting opportunity for a TA Coordinator for a Financial Institution in Westlake Village.
